Understanding the Potential Disruption:
An Air Canada strike, involving pilots, flight attendants, or ground crew, could bring widespread disruption to air travel across Canada and internationally. The scale of the disruption will depend on the duration of the strike and the specific employee groups involved. Expect significant delays, cancellations, and potential chaos at airports.
Key Concerns for Travelers:
- Flight Cancellations: This is the most immediate and significant concern. If a strike occurs, many flights will likely be cancelled, leaving passengers stranded.
- Rebooking Difficulties: Rebooking flights during a strike will be extremely challenging. Expect long wait times on phone lines and potentially limited availability on alternative flights.
- Refund Processes: Understanding Air Canada's refund policy is crucial. While the airline is legally obligated to offer refunds for cancelled flights, the process may be slow and cumbersome during a strike.
- Accommodation and Transportation: If your flight is cancelled, you'll need to find alternative accommodation and transportation, adding significant unexpected costs.
- Travel Insurance: Check your travel insurance policy to see what coverage is available in case of a strike. Many policies cover disruptions caused by unforeseen circumstances like labor disputes.
What You Can Do Now:
- Monitor News and Updates: Stay informed by regularly checking Air Canada's official website and social media channels for the latest news and updates. Reputable news sources will also provide updates.
- Check Your Flight Status: Regularly check the status of your flight through the Air Canada app or website.
- Consider Alternative Transportation: If your travel dates are flexible, explore alternative transportation options like trains or buses.
- Contact Your Travel Agent or Airline Directly: If you booked through a travel agent, contact them immediately. If you booked directly with Air Canada, be prepared for long wait times.
- Review Your Travel Insurance: Familiarize yourself with your travel insurance policy to understand your coverage in case of disruptions.
H2: Rebooking and Refunds:
If your flight is cancelled due to the strike, Air Canada will likely offer rebooking options. However, be prepared for limited availability and potential delays. For refunds, ensure you understand the airline's specific policy and be persistent in your pursuit. Keep all documentation, including your booking confirmation and any communication with Air Canada.
H2: Alternative Airlines and Travel Options:
If you're flexible and your trip isn't time-sensitive, consider booking with alternative airlines. This might require some research and potentially higher costs, but it could save you significant hassle. Consider exploring alternative travel methods like train travel, especially for shorter distances within Canada. [Link to VIA Rail Canada website]
